Project Update
On
Wednesday, May 4, 2011 Monterey Peninsula Airport District (MPAD) Board
of Directors will take action on the Environmental Impact Report (EIR)
prepared for the Runway Safety Area (RSA) Improvements for Monterey
Peninsula Airport. Coffman Associates, the lead consultants for the
safety project, will provide a presentation on project and process,
including the Final EIR prepared in accordance with state California
Environmental Quality Act (CEQA) regulations. After reviewing the
contents of the final EIR, the Board is expected to move forward with
the safety improvements which includes certifying the final EIR.
